    Cafe 61 closed?

    Last night I heard from people in the service industry that Cafe 61 is about to close and that Sunday would be its last day.  They said the owner is moving to Las Vegas.  However, I just walked by, and the restaurant isn’t open now.  It’s 5 PM, the beginning of dinner rush, so it’s definitely unusual for the doors to be locked.

    Hate to see it go – they had some great food, the Cajun enchiladas and crawfish mac and cheese being my favorites.  Best of luck to the owner with his new plans in Vegas, though.

    By the way, I haven’t confirmed this with anyone involved with Cafe 61, so it’s still a rumor… but after seeing the dark restaurant I suspect it’s true.
